She missed her old home, her Mulberry tree, her friends, but she most of all miss’s her old school. Soon after the refugees arrived, most schools were unsafe to attend. Also many schools were often too crowded, expensive or in an unreachable area. But, after 2013, over 90,000 children were enrolled in educational camps, schools or care centers. That might seem like a lot but, there are over 575,000 kids that are not enrolled into something educational. One day one of Diana’s aid worker friends suggested a refugee camp for kids like her. She was thrilled about this news! She got enrolled into the school. The school did not only help her with education, but also social help, it helps all people become less dramatized, and gives students and family a sense of normalcy. Every day Diana takes a minibus to her school because the walk is far too far and dangerous for her to walk. She learns math, music and English. She also get refreshments like bananas, croissants, and juice for free. Being daunted by the amount of refugees here is no struggle many say.
